Symbols

Symbols are the key to slots, and can help players achieve the highest winnings. They come in a variety of forms, but all of them are designed to create the possibility of matching combinations and a feeling of winning potential. They're also an integral part of the game's overall theme and design. There are many symbols to keep an eye out for, whether you're playing an ancient Egyptian themed game or a video slot featuring a pirate theme.

The symbols that are used in latest slots have changed over time and each one has its own unique function. The 777 symbol, for example, is an image of luck and good fortune that is widely accepted. The history of slot symbols is much older than that. The first machines of Charles Fey featured horseshoes and card suits as symbols, as well as a Liberty Bell. When gambling laws changed and cash prizes were banned Fey's machines started dispensing chewing gum instead. This unique solution was a huge success and has become a long-lasting tradition in the world slot machines.

Modern slot machines feature different types of symbols, including scatters and wilds. Scatters can appear at any time on the reels and trigger bonus rounds. They can also increase your winnings, increasing their value. Certain modern slot games provide expanding, stacked or sticky wilds, which can increase the odds of securing the winning combination. These are not required, but can enhance your gaming. However, it's important to understand how they work prior to playing on a machine. You can then come up with more efficient strategies to increase your chances of winning.

Bonus rounds

Bonus rounds are an essential component of slot strategy machines which enhance gameplay and add to the excitement of spinning reels. They could be mini-games or pick-and-win options. They could also be interactive adventures that make the player feel as though they are in a world of entertainment. Bonus rounds also present new opportunities for players to win large and increase their chances of a jackpot payout. Bonus rounds are activated by scatters or special symbols. They can also be triggered through unique combinations of game elements.

It doesn't matter if they're free spins or multipliers, or interactive games Bonus rounds are one of the most sought-after features of slot machines. These bonuses increase the excitement of an experience and raise it to the level of an adventure that is worth taking on. They also provide a great way to keep players interested and motivated to continue making wagers.

These are not crucial to the gameplay however they can create excitement and increase the odds of big payouts. Many players are attracted to the thought of winning a jackpot, that could be as high as millions of dollars. The chances of winning a jackpot are much smaller than the actual prize. Therefore, players need to be aware of the odds of winning prior to when they decide to play.

There are a variety of bonus rounds available in slot machines, including Multipliers, Item Selection, and Free Spins. Free spins can bring huge winnings and that's why they are so popular with players. Additionally, these rounds can also be retriggered for even more bonuses. These bonuses are particularly exciting for those who enjoy the thrill of beating odds.

Themes

Themes are important in slot design because they affect a player's perception of luck and luck, which affects their satisfaction and their engagement with the game. They also aid players in differentiate games, making them more engaging and exciting. A good theme can also motivate players to play more and longer.

When it comes to slot themes the possibilities are endless. They can be based on anything from popular culture to the past. Some slots are themed on popular TV shows or movies and others are themed after particular musicians or sports. These themes help draw small-scale audiences and increase a game's popularity.

Some of the most well-known slot themes are based on fairytales, ancient mythology and fantasy worlds. These themes are able to appeal to a player's desire for adventure and can create a sense of excitement. They can also teach valuable life lessons to players through their narratives or visual aesthetics. Holidays, entertainment, and music are also popular themes. These themes aid in connecting players to their favourite brands and keep them entertained throughout the game.

The themes in slot games can change in a wide range depending on the tastes of the player. A game themed after the most popular movie or a popular musician could be successful in markets that are highly regarded for the movie or band. A sports-themed slot, on the other hand is likely to be a failure in areas where sports aren't well-known.

As media trends change, slot themes will evolve to reflect the changes. If it's a trend that's new in pop culture or a revival of old trends, slot themes will adapt to these changes. It's hard to know what will become an increasingly popular theme in the near future, because taste changes rapidly.
